Basic Meaning of Mensurable
The word mensurable comes from the Latin rootmensurabilis, which refers to the ability to be measured. In general usage, if something is mensurable, it is not beyond the reach of measurement or evaluation. For example, weight is mensurable because we can use scales to find its value, while emotions may seem less clear but can still be considered mensurable in certain psychological contexts when rated or scored.
Mensurable vs. Immeasurable
It is easier to understand the concept of mensurable by comparing it with its opposite immeasurable. If something is immeasurable, it cannot be quantified or compared in any meaningful way. For instance, the idea of infinity is not mensurable in the usual sense, whereas finite numbers are. Thus, mensurable emphasizes the possibility of applying a scale or standard to determine size, value, or degree.
Mensurable in Mathematics
In mathematics, the word mensurable has a very precise role. Measurement is at the heart of mathematical reasoning, and the concept extends beyond simple numbers. A function, a set, or a structure can be described as mensurable when it satisfies certain rules that allow mathematicians to analyze it systematically.
Measure Theory
One of the most important mathematical contexts for the term mensurable is measure theory. This area of mathematics deals with the assignment of numbers to sets in a way that generalizes length, area, and volume. A set is called measurable if a measure can be consistently defined for it. For example, in real analysis, measurable functions are functions that interact nicely with measures, making integration and probability calculations possible.
Mensurable Functions
In mathematical analysis, a function is said to be measurable if it allows for integration with respect to a given measure. This property is essential in probability theory, where random variables must be measurable functions to ensure that probabilities and expectations can be properly defined.
- Lebesgue measurable functionsThese are the foundation of modern integration theory and allow mathematicians to go beyond simple Riemann integration.
- Probability spacesIn probability, random events are measurable sets, and random variables are measurable functions, ensuring that outcomes can be studied mathematically.
- ApplicationsMeasurable structures appear in statistics, physics, and financial mathematics, allowing abstract models to connect with real-world data.
Mensurable in Philosophy
Outside of mathematics, philosophers have also used the idea of mensurable to discuss concepts related to knowledge, value, and perception. In philosophy, to call something mensurable often means it can be compared or evaluated using some standard of judgment.
Knowledge and Measurement
Philosophers argue that knowledge must be mensurable to some extent in order to be communicable. If a thought or experience cannot be shared or compared, it remains purely subjective and beyond evaluation. Thus, the concept of mensurable plays a role in discussions about objectivity, rationality, and science.
Ethics and Value
In ethics, scholars sometimes ask whether moral values are mensurable. Can justice, happiness, or fairness be measured? While many argue that these concepts are too complex, others believe that social sciences provide tools, such as surveys and scales, that make values at least partially mensurable. This debate shows the tension between the measurable and the immeasurable in human life.
Mensurable in Language and Music
The term also appears in linguistic and cultural contexts. In literature, something mensurable may refer to words or expressions that can be quantified or compared. In music, the word has a historical meaning connected to rhythm and notation.
Mensural Music
In medieval and Renaissance music, notation systems were described as mensural, meaning that the relative durations of notes were clearly measurable. This was a significant development because it allowed composers to express rhythm with precision, moving music away from purely oral traditions and into written, structured art forms.
Mensurable Expressions
In language, certain phrases or constructs are considered mensurable when they can be analyzed or compared logically. This linguistic use reflects the broader cultural reliance on measurement as a tool for clarity and precision.

Challenges of Measurement
While many things are mensurable, challenges remain in defining and interpreting measurements. For example, measuring happiness or creativity may involve subjective scales that do not capture the full complexity of the experience. This raises the question of whether something is truly mensurable, or only partially so.
Subjectivity vs. Objectivity
Not all mensurable concepts are purely objective. Some rely on human interpretation, which introduces variability. For example, while blood pressure can be measured objectively with an instrument, pain levels often require self-reporting, which is subjective.
Limitations of Scales
Another issue is that the scales used for measurement may impose artificial limits. For instance, assigning a number to creativity may oversimplify a multifaceted trait, leaving out elements that cannot be easily quantified. This tension highlights the complexity of deciding what is truly mensurable.
